Original black-and-white press photograph of British Prime Minister Winston Churchill (1874–1965) in conversation with US President Harry S. Truman (1884–1972) during the Potsdam Conference. Back with agency stamp (almost hidden under attached news telegram), and news telegram dated July 21, 1945. Oakwood frame with double glass. Visible size 17.5×12.5 cm. Frame size 26×22 cm.
The Potsdam Conference - whose main agenda was the new scheme of Europe after World War II - took place at the Cecilienhof Manor in the Berlin suburb Potsdam between July 17 and August 2, 1945. The principal participants were US President Harry S. Truman, Soviet dictator Joseph Stalin and British Prime Minister Winston Churchill (replaced on July 26 by newly elected Prime Minister Clement Attlee).
This is an original black-and-white silver gelatin press photograph from 1945, which appears with normal signs of age and handling. Telegram on back has yellowed.
